Waitangi Day: The Complicated Story

from History Talk, the history podcast from Origins: Current Events in Historical Perspective · host Origins OSU

On February 6, New Zealanders will mark Waitangi Day on the 180th anniversary of the signing of the Treaty of Waitangi. Following the treaty, the British Crown claimed sovereignty over the country, citing what it claimed was the free consent of over 500 rangatira (chiefs) and the tribal communities they represented.
